Pontifical College Josephinum

Our many restorations and renovations at the Pontifical College Josephinum's campus in Columbus culminated in the restoration and beautification of St Turibius Chapel and included new altars and flooring, and the re-creation of the damaged Gerhard Lamers sanctuary mural.
